# Global Health, Empowerment and Rights Act (S 280) Summary **What the Bill Does** The Global Health, Empowerment and Rights Act aims to strengthen U.S. involvement in international health initiatives and advance women's health and rights globally. While specific provisions aren't detailed in the available information, bills with this title typically focus on expanding access to reproductive health services, maternal health programs, and gender-related health initiatives in developing countries through U.S. foreign aid and international partnerships. **Who It Affects** The bill would primarily affect women and girls in developing nations who would benefit from expanded health programs.
It would also impact U.S. foreign aid agencies and international health organizations that implement these programs, as well as American taxpayers who fund international health initiatives. **Current Status** As of now, S 280 is in committee and has not yet advanced to a full Senate vote. This means it's still in the early stages of the legislative process and would need to be debated and approved by the appropriate committee before moving forward.
